30 Miss. Code. R. 1801-1.5 - Temporary Permit for Work Student/Instructor
A. Any
student or student instructor who has completed the total number of prescribed
hours in a course of training may be issued a permit to work, which would be
valid until the next testing, upon request, as long as the following has been
met:
a. Student has met all graduation
requirements as set forth by the licensed Barber school.
b. An application from approval for
examination has been made and approved by the Board.
c. A completed Board approved application for
a permit to work has been submitted the Board.
